域名cname是怎么缓存的

温馨提示:这篇文章已超过34天没有更新,请注意相关的内容是否还可用!

域名CNAME的缓存机制:

🌐 域名CNAME是域名解析中的一种记录类型,它可以将域名指向另一个域名,从而实现域名跳转,你知道域名CNAME是如何缓存的吗?下面就来为大家揭秘一下🔍。

🔍 我们需要了解DNS(域名系统)的工作原理,DNS负责将域名解析为IP地址,以便我们的电脑能够访问网站,当我们输入一个域名时,DNS服务器会查询域名对应的IP地址,然后将结果返回给我们的电脑。

🌟 当我们第一次访问一个带有CNAME记录的域名时,DNS服务器会将该域名的CNAME记录指向另一个域名,并将该域名的IP地址缓存下来,这样,当我们再次访问这个域名时,DNS服务器会直接从缓存中获取IP地址,而不需要再次查询。

📢 域名CNAME的缓存是如何工作的呢?

  1. 📅 缓存时间:DNS服务器会将查询结果缓存一定时间,这个时间称为TTL(Time To Live),当TTL到期后,DNS服务器会再次查询该域名的记录。

  2. 🌐 递归查询:当DNS服务器接收到一个域名查询请求时,它会进行递归查询,即向上级DNS服务器查询,直到找到最终的IP地址。

  3. 🔄 缓存更新:当域名CNAME记录发生变化时,如添加、删除或修改记录,DNS服务器会更新缓存中的记录,以便下一次查询时能够获取到最新的IP地址。

  4. 💾 本地缓存:除了DNS服务器的缓存外,我们的电脑也会缓存DNS查询结果,当我们在同一台电脑上再次访问该域名时,电脑会直接从本地缓存中获取IP地址,而无需再次查询DNS服务器。

域名CNAME的缓存机制在一定程度上提高了网站访问速度,减少了DNS查询的次数,了解域名CNAME的缓存机制,有助于我们更好地优化网站性能。🚀

缓存机制也有其局限性,如缓存更新不及时、缓存时间过长等,我们在使用域名CNAME时,还需注意以下几点:

  1. 合理设置TTL:根据实际需求设置合适的TTL,既保证缓存的有效性,又避免缓存时间过长导致的问题。

  2. 定期检查CNAME记录:确保CNAME记录的准确性,避免因记录错误导致缓存问题。

  3. 及时更新域名解析:当域名CNAME记录发生变化时,及时更新DNS记录,以确保缓存数据的准确性。

🎉 通过以上措施,我们可以充分利用域名CNAME的缓存机制,提高网站访问速度,为用户提供更好的用户体验。💪

The End

发布于:2025-10-05,除非注明,否则均为域名通 - 全球域名资讯一站式平台原创文章,转载请注明出处。